A River and a Tree

Made during a Residency at The Sidney Nolan Trust, The Rodd, Near Presteigne, 2014.
Please turn the sound on
Hindwell Brook, Poplar and Hazel, 25m long.
The articulated tree moves with the flow of the river. A stand of very straight poplar trees had recently been felled on the river bank nearby. I worked with short sections of these trees, adapting a flexible joint that I had originally devised for ‘Passing through No Man’s Land’ in Fukuoka, Japan.
The sound of the river is taken from underwater via a length of plastic tube, mixed with the sound from above the surface. The faint sound of a quarry siren can be heard in the distance.
